The go.mod entry uses the +incompatible suffix, which indicates improper Go module versioning.
Line 6 shows github.com/evanphx/json-patch v5.9.11+incompatible. The +incompatible suffix means this library is using v5 semantics but without adopting the proper /v5 import path convention for Go modules v1.11+. The codebase correctly imports it as github.com/evanphx/json-patch (unversioned) in one location. The versioned path (github.com/evanphx/json-patch/v5) appearing in go.mod is a transitive dependency—this is normal and not a problem.
The concern is whether this library should be migrated to its proper versioned import path if the library maintainers have adopted that convention. Verify the upstream library's current status and consider updating the import if a properly-versioned version is available.
